The Junior Heroes in Training were:
Beginning individual ppts to introduce themselves to the class. Project requirements stated very clearly-- listed
by slide.
Brock demonstrated his process. Next, Thomas demonstrated another way to insert a picture. Katie
demonstrated a third way. You asked neighbors to demonstrate the process for each other. A great way for
students to collaborate and learn alternate ways to achieve the same goal.
